mbed 5.4 with sleep mode
Dependencies: C027_Support mbed-dev
Fork of C027_SupportTest_coap by
Diff: main.cpp
- Revision:
- 7:e000317ddef6
- Parent:
- 6:71f6214d595e
- Child:
- 9:26f694bc31b4
diff -r 71f6214d595e -r e000317ddef6 main.cpp --- a/main.cpp Wed Apr 09 13:04:06 2014 +0000 +++ b/main.cpp Thu Apr 10 13:07:35 2014 +0000 @@ -10,6 +10,9 @@ const char* txtDev[] = { "Unknown", "SARA-G350", "LISA-U200", "LISA-C200" }; if (status->dev < sizeof(txtDev)/sizeof(*txtDev) && (status->dev != MDMParser::DEV_UNKNOWN)) printf(" Device: %s\r\n", txtDev[status->dev]); + const char* txtLpm[] = { "Disabled", "Enabled", "Active" }; + if (status->lpm < sizeof(txtLpm)/sizeof(*txtLpm)) + printf(" Power Save: %s\r\n", txtLpm[status->lpm]); const char* txtSim[] = { "Unknown", "Pin", "Ready" }; if (status->sim < sizeof(txtSim)/sizeof(*txtSim) && (status->sim != MDMParser::SIM_UNKNOWN)) printf(" SIM: %s\r\n", txtSim[status->sim]); @@ -19,6 +22,8 @@ printf(" IMEI: %s\r\n", status->imei); if (*status->imsi) printf(" IMSI: %s\r\n", status->imsi); + if (*status->meid) + printf(" MEID: %s\r\n", status->meid); if (*status->manu) printf(" Manufacturer: %s\r\n", status->manu); if (*status->model) @@ -60,10 +65,10 @@ GPSI2C gps(GPSSDA,GPSSCL,GPSADR); // use GPSI2C class // GPSSerial gps(GPSTXD,GPSRXD,GPSBAUD); // or GPSSerial class - MDMSerial mdm(MDMTXD, MDMRXD, MDMBAUD -#if DEVICE_SERIAL_FC - ,MDMRTS,MDMCTS -#endif + MDMSerial mdm(MDMTXD,MDMRXD,MDMBAUD + #if DEVICE_SERIAL_FC + ,MDMRTS,MDMCTS + #endif ); // initialize the modem @@ -186,7 +191,7 @@ mdm.powerOff(); gps.powerOff(); } - printf("done\r\n"); + printf("Shutdown\r\n"); // now it is safe to switch off c027.mdmPower(false); c027.gpsPower(false);